The Evolution of AI: From Concept to Reality
The concept of AI has been around for decades, sparking imaginations and inspiring countless science fiction stories. However, it's only in recent years that we've witnessed a true explosion of AI capabilities. This progress is largely due to advancements in several key areas:
- Big Data: The availability of massive datasets allows AI algorithms to learn and improve at an unprecedented rate. The more data an AI system processes, the more accurate and sophisticated its predictions become.
- Improved Algorithms: Researchers have developed increasingly powerful algorithms, such as deep learning and reinforcement learning, enabling AI systems to tackle more complex tasks and learn from unstructured data.
- Increased Computing Power: The rise of powerful and affordable computing hardware, including GPUs and specialized AI chips, has made it possible to train and deploy large and complex AI models.
AI Across Industries: A Multifaceted Impact
The applications of AI are vast and far-reaching, impacting various sectors:
- Healthcare: AI is revolutionizing healthcare through improved diagnostics, personalized medicine, drug discovery, and robotic surgery. AI algorithms can analyze medical images, identify patterns indicative of disease, and assist doctors in making more informed decisions.
- Finance: The financial industry leverages AI for fraud detection, algorithmic trading, risk management, and customer service. AI-powered chatbots can handle customer inquiries, while sophisticated algorithms analyze vast amounts of financial data to identify potential risks and opportunities.
- Transportation: Self-driving cars are perhaps the most visible example of AI's impact on transportation. AI powers the autonomous navigation and decision-making capabilities of these vehicles, promising to transform our transportation systems and improve safety.
- Manufacturing: AI is used in manufacturing for predictive maintenance, quality control, and process optimization. By analyzing sensor data from machinery, AI systems can predict potential equipment failures, minimizing downtime and maximizing efficiency.
- Retail: AI powers personalized recommendations, inventory management, and customer service in the retail industry. AI algorithms analyze customer data to tailor product recommendations and improve the overall shopping experience.
The Future of AI: Challenges and Opportunities
While AI offers tremendous opportunities, it also presents several challenges:
- Ethical Concerns: Issues such as bias in algorithms, job displacement due to automation, and the potential misuse of AI need careful consideration and ethical guidelines.
- Data Privacy: The use of AI often involves collecting and analyzing large amounts of personal data, raising concerns about privacy and data security.
- Explainability and Transparency: Many AI systems, particularly deep learning models, are known as "black boxes," making it difficult to understand how they arrive at their decisions. This lack of transparency can hinder trust and accountability.
